Welcome to the Fernwick on-call rotation! Quick note on the Larkspool report builder: its sort is stable, so rows with equal keys keep their original order — rely on that when debugging "shuffled" report tickets. If you ever need to restore the builder's sealed config store, use the passphrase that appears directly below this paragraph.

recovery phrase for fahof-fawip: casael-fenael-wenix

- [ ] Key ceremony step 4: rotate the signing key used by Fabrikell, our test-data factory library, so generated fixtures stay verifiable in CI. Two witnesses from the eng sync must be present. After the new key is sealed, archive the old one and confirm the fixture checksums still pass. To unseal the ceremony vault, use the recovery passphrase below.

strongbox words: ulaath-wenys-quenys-belius-norwyn

Quarterly Planning Note — Loyalty Programme Overhaul

The Emberpoints scheme will be rebuilt on the new Tallowline platform next quarter. Key changes: tiered rewards, partner redemptions, and simplified enrolment. Migration of member balances runs over two weekends; customer comms drafts are with the brand team. Department heads should nominate a liaison by Friday. Budget holds within the approved envelope. The confidential strategic context sits just beneath this note.

internal memo for tagef-hadup: Gross margin on Ulaath came in at 15 percent against a plan of 5 percent. Only 7 of the 120 pilot accounts renewed Ulaath, so a churn review is set for October 15.

### Runbook: Refreshing the Static-Analysis Baseline

The Marrowlint baseline file suppresses known findings in the Dovetail codebase. Never delete it; regenerate it only after triaging new findings with a senior reviewer. Regeneration runs in CI with a dedicated job, and the job reads its settings from the repository. Those settings are as follows.

config for bahop-baduf:
[kasion]
team = lamath
access_code = ac_d807e5
host = kasion.paliqcloud.corp
port = 4000
owner = julix.tamvan
peer = frair.qorvelsoft.local

**Runbook: Account Recovery — Sketchloom Undo/Redo**

If a user reports their diagram history "ate itself," don't panic — the undo stack is journaled server-side in Plinth. Redo breaks when the client clock drifts; resync first. To replay the journal into a recovered account, open the Plinth restore console and authenticate the recovery session with the recovery passphrase below.

strongbox words: oliael-gilax-lamael